<p>For those of you who are concerned dog owners and have heard about the Hartz Mountain dog food recall due to salmonella related issues, we present the following text from a press release issued recently by the Food and Drug Administration:</p>
<p>&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8212;&#8211;</p>
<p>The Hartz Mountain Corporation is voluntarily recalling one specific lot of Hartz Naturals Real Beef Treats for Dogs due to concerns that one or more bags within the lot may have been potentially contaminated with <em>Salmonella</em>. Hartz is fully cooperating with the US Food and Drug Administration in this voluntary recall.</p>
<p><em>Salmonella</em> is an organism which can cause serious infections in young children, frail or elderly people, and others with weakened immune systems, all of whom are at particular risk from exposure and should avoid handling these products.</p>
<p><em>Salmonella</em> symptoms may include fever, diarrhea, abdominal pain, and nausea in both dogs and humans. Anyone experiencing the symptoms of <em>Salmonella</em> infection should seek immediate medical attention. Owners of dogs exhibiting these symptoms should also seek veterinary assistance.</p>
<p>Hartz Mountain Corporation is recalling 74,700 8-oz bags of Hartz Naturals Real Beef Treats for Dogs, lot code <strong>BZ0969101E</strong>, UPC number 32700-11519, which were imported by Hartz from a Brazilian supplier, Bertin S.A., and which were distributed to a number of customers in the United States. While regular testing conducted by Bertin (prior to shipment to the US) did not detect the presence of <em>Salmonella</em> in any packages of this product, random sample testing conducted by FDA did indicate the presence of <em>Salmonella</em>. Hartz is aggressively investigating the source of the problem.</p>
<p>Although Hartz has not received any reports of animals or humans becoming ill as a result of coming into contact with this product, Hartz is taking immediate steps to remove the product from all retail stores and distribution centers. Dog owners having purchased this product should check the lot code on their bag, and, if the code is not visible, or if the bag has lot code <strong>BZ0969101E</strong> imprinted thereon, they should immediately discontinue use of the product and discard it in a proper manner.</p>
<p>Consumers can contact Hartz at 1-800-275-1414 at any time with any questions they may have and for information on how to obtain reimbursement for purchased product.</p>

<p><em><strong>IRON ORE HERITAGE TRAIL UPDATE.</strong></em></p>
<div id="attachment_3485" class="wp-caption alignleft" style="width: 310px"><a href="http://markandwalt.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/08/Picture-005.jpg"><img class="size-medium wp-image-3485" src="http://markandwalt.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/08/Picture-005-300x225.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">IRON ORE HERITAGE TRAIL ADVOCATE CAROL FULSHER</p></div>
<p>Carol Fulsher joined us recently to talk about the Iron Ore Heritage Trail that is planned to run across a maj0r portion of Marquette County and is intended to give users a regular pathway to enjoy for recreational as well as educational purposes.  The trail is filled with historic references to the iron ore mining heritage to the Marquette County region.  Included on the trail are artistic displays as well as descriptive signage intended to communicate the historic aspects of the area.  To listen to Carol&#8217;s comments, please click &#8220;<a href="http://broadcast-everywhere.net/archives/22621" target="_blank">HERE</a>&#8220;.  To connect to the official website for the trail, please click &#8220;<a href="http://www.ironoreheritage.com" target="_blank">HERE</a>&#8220;.</p>

<p>A busy week rolls on with an update about a special event coming up this week in Marquette.  Dianne Patrick with Snowbound Books and Pam Christensen of the The Peter White Public Library joined us this morning to talk about an interesting evening this week with three prominent authors.   It is “Writing War: Afghanistan, Iraq, Vietnam,” with noted writers Benjamin Busch, Philip Caputo, and Doug Stanton on Thursday at the UpFront &amp; Co. in Marquette. The event celebrates the conclusion of the Council’s 2009-2010 Great Michigan Read and will be a moderated, panel-style discussion focusing on the impact of war on culture, particularly in relation to recent United States conflicts (Afghanistan, Iraq, and Vietnam).  Tickets cost $5.00 for adults and are free for students.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><em><strong>A CHAT WITH SENATOR DEBBIE STABENOW.</strong></em></p>
<div id="attachment_3244" class="wp-caption alignleft" style="width: 310px"><a href="http://markandwalt.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/05/james-487.jpg"><img class="size-medium wp-image-3244" src="http://markandwalt.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/05/james-487-300x225.jpg" alt="" width="300" height="225" /></a><p class="wp-caption-text">US SENATOR DEBBIE STABENOW</p></div>
<p>Thanks to Michigan&#8217;s Junior United States Senator, Debbie Stabenow for joining us this morning to talk about a piece of legislation that has been approved by the US Senate that that clears the way for the transfer of approximately 5.5 acres of land from the U.S Coast Guard to the City of Marquette.  The Marquette City Commission voted 5-2 vote in September 2007 to approve the sale of a 1.5-acre parcel of waterfront property.  The City of Marquette began to take the necessary steps to obtain approximately 5.5 acres of land north of the museum on lighthouse point.  The land fell under the control of the Bureau of Land Management where it was decided that the land would become public trust or be eligible for protection under the National Lighthouse Preservation Act.  Legislative action was required to accelerate the land transfer.  In an effort to speed up the process of the land transfer, US-Senator Debbie Stabenow introduced and passed legislation under the Coast Guard Authorization bill that allows for a direct transfer of land between the City of Marquette and the Coast Guard.  Click &#8220;<a href="http://broadcast-everywhere.net/archives/20890" target="_blank">HERE</a>&#8221; to listen to the interview.</p>
